Kōh-e Kalah-ye Sadūlā‘ī
Kōh-e Kalah-ye Sadūlā‘ī is a mountain in Qaysar District, Faryab Province and has an elevation of 2,031 metres. Kōh-e Kalah-ye Sadūlā‘ī is situated nearby to the locality Bābā Yōsuf, as well as near Chuqur Būlāq.- Type: Mountain with an elevation of 2,031 metres
